This week I was researching ways to seamlessly transition between levels in Unreal. My plan for JICE is to show a statistics window at the end of each map and load the next one in the background (yes, I really don't like loading screens)

Created another spline for faster placements of obstacles. It randomly spawns objects along the path. Later on I can use these as guides for where to place the final props.

A piece of sparking wire colliding with environment. Decided to make this as an effect first and see if it is going to be easier to implement as a weapon than a skeletal mesh.
